What Does CPR Mean? Recognizing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ation
The phrase CPR means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ation It entails two essential components: "cardio," describing the heart, and "lung," connected to the lungs. The key aim of CPR is to keep blood circulation to crucial organs up until specialist clinical assistance arrives or typical heart function is restored.

History of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ation
Early Techniques for Reviving Individuals
The beginnings of CPR date back centuries earlier. Historical records show that methods akin to contemporary resuscitation were practiced as early as 3000 B.C., mainly concentrating on mouth-to-mouth techniques for restoring sinking victims.
Modern Advancements in CPR Techniques
In the 20th century, significant advancements were made in comprehending heart attack and its treatment. In 1960, Dr. Peter Safar presented mouth-to-mouth resuscitation integrated with upper body compressions-- preparing of what would certainly become referred to as contemporary CPR.
CPR Methods: Essentials You Required to Know
A Step-by-Step Guide: How to Do CPR
To effectively execute CPR, it's necessary to adhere to an organized method:
Check Responsiveness: Delicately shake the individual and ask if they're okay. Call for Help: If there's no response, phone call emergency solutions immediately. Determine Breathing: Seek regular breathing; otherwise existing or unusual (wheezing), begin compressions. Chest Compressions:
- Place your hands on the center of the person's chest. Keep your elbow joints straight. Compress set at a rate of 100-120 compressions per minute.
- After 30 compressions, give two rescue breaths. Ensure appropriate head tilt-chin lift placement before supplying breaths.
Hands-Only vs Standard CPR
Many individuals wonder whether hands-only or typical CPR is extra effective. For grownups that fall down as a result of heart attack outside a medical facility setup, hands-only CPR has actually confirmed similarly effective-- making it simpler for inexperienced onlookers to intervene without anxiety of incorrect technique.

DRSABCD Approach Explained
What is DRSABCD? A Lifesaving Acronym
The DRSABCD technique acts as an easy-to-follow standard throughout emergency situations:
D-- Danger: Assess the scene for any kind of threats. R-- Response: Examine if the person is responsive. S-- Send out for Help: Call emergency services immediately. A-- Airway: Guarantee their air passage is clear. B-- Breathing: Inspect if they're taking a breath normally. C-- Compressions: Start upper body compressions otherwise breathing. D-- Defibrillation: Make Use Of an AED if readily available as quickly as possible.Each step builds on each other ensuring you remain concentrated throughout high-pressure situations.
